
St Giles College London Central is the headquarters of the well-known St Giles Group, established in 1955. The college occupies a magnificent 100-year old building in the heart of fashionable and artisitc Bloomsbury in Central London, very close to the British Museum and the shops, theatres and attractions of the West End and Covent Garden.

We also have a school in London Highgate which occupies a beautiful building in the fashionable North London suburb of Highgate. Highgate is a leafy and prosperous part of the city with excellent transport connections to the centre of London, which is only 20 minutes away. The local sports, shopping and leisure facilities are excellent and the accommodation is on average 15-45 minutes away by bus or tube.
Surrounded by its own quiet English garden, St Giles Highgate is ideal for learners looking for a peaceful and focused place of study, with lots of personal attention. The welcoming school combines a relaxed atmosphere with expert teaching and high academic standards.
